Halford Hewitt 2022

Our HH team 2022 sadly fell at the first hurdles but battled through the terrible weather - better luck next year

Team Captain David Payne along with Bill Bickerstaffe, Bobby Sluming, Kit Stevens, Jamie Horton, Jay Duffy, Jono Greenough, Luke Pritchard, Remy Julienne & Warren Lunt made the journey South last week (7.4.22) for the Halford Hewitt  tournament, but were beaten by Bradfield in the first round who were very tough opponents, ranking 8 of 64.

In the Bradfield team were Gallagher and Rafferty who are indeed the sons of the famous European tour players - a Ryder Cup trivia point!

The following day they moved onto the Plate competition against Wellington but lost 2 and 1.

As David said "A positive week of building for the future.... good vibes for HH ’23!"
